What happens if the unit runs out of water when steam baking/roasting?
If the unit runs out of water before the timer shows 0:00, the unit will pause and display "ADD WTR". Add water to the cooking pot. The unit will bring it to a boil and the timer will continue where it left off.

Why is my unit tripping a circuit breaker?
This unit will draw 10 amps at full power. If your unit is plugged into an outlet on a 10-amp breaker, it may trip the breaker. If your unit is plugged into an outlet on a 15-amp circuit breaker along with another items/appliances in use, it may trip the breaker. Try using a different outlet. Otherwise, contact a licensed electrician for assistance.

Why is there a popping/crackling sound coming from the lid when cooking?
Two things can happen that can cause this noise:
1. Moisture can get trapped between the glass and the stainless steel rim around the glass and cause a popping/crackling/hissing sound. This is normal and will not affect cooking performance.
2. As the lid heats up and the glass and stainless steel start to expand slightly, rubbing can occur from the thermal expansion and create a noise. There is no need for concern.
